解决VPN冲突,网络工程师的实战指南

admin11 2026-01-23 免费VPN 1 0

在现代企业与远程办公场景中,虚拟私人网络(VPN)已成为保障数据安全和访问内网资源的核心工具,随着越来越多员工使用个人设备连接公司内部系统,以及多套VPN配置并存的情况日益普遍,一个常见但棘手的问题——“VPN冲突”——逐渐浮出水面,作为网络工程师,我们不仅需要理解其成因,更应掌握高效的排查与解决方法。

所谓“VPN冲突”,是指当同一台设备同时运行多个VPN客户端(如Cisco AnyConnect、OpenVPN、FortiClient等),或不同网络服务(如企业专线与家庭宽带)试图建立独立隧道时,导致路由表混乱、IP地址重叠、DNS解析异常,甚至无法稳定连接目标服务器的现象,这类问题可能表现为:无法访问内网资源、网页加载缓慢、应用程序报错、断连频繁等。

造成冲突的根本原因通常有以下几种:

  1. 路由冲突:多个VPN会各自添加静态路由到本地路由表,如果这些路由指向相同子网(如192.168.0.0/16),操作系统无法判断该走哪个路径,从而引发数据包丢弃或转发错误。

  2. IP地址重叠:若两个不同网络环境使用相同的私有IP段(例如都使用192.168.1.x),则设备在连接后会出现IP冲突,无法正常通信。

  3. DNS污染或覆盖:某些VPN客户端默认启用自己的DNS服务器,覆盖了本地系统的DNS设置,导致内网域名无法解析。

  4. 防火墙规则叠加:多套VPN可能分别配置不同的防火墙策略,相互干扰,形成“白名单”和“黑名单”逻辑矛盾。

作为网络工程师,应对此类问题需采取分层诊断策略:

第一步:确认当前连接状态
使用命令行工具(Windows下为route print,Linux/macOS下为ip route show)查看路由表是否异常,特别关注是否有重复的子网条目或默认网关被多次添加。

第二步:检查IP地址分配
通过ipconfig /all(Windows)或ifconfig(Linux)查看本机IP地址是否与某个VPN分配的网段冲突,若发现冲突,可尝试手动指定IP,或联系IT部门调整VPN池段。

第三步:禁用非必要VPN
对于临时测试或故障定位,建议先关闭所有非关键性VPN连接,仅保留主业务所需的一条链路,观察问题是否消失。

第四步:配置路由优先级
在支持高级路由管理的系统中(如Windows Server或Linux),可通过设置路由优先级(metric值)来控制流量走向,将公司内网路由设为低metric值(如1),确保优先匹配。

第五步:集中化管理与策略统一
从长远看,应推动企业部署SD-WAN或零信任架构,实现对终端设备的统一策略管控,避免用户自行安装不兼容的第三方VPN客户端,使用集中式身份认证(如LDAP或SAML)配合多因素验证,提升安全性与可控性。

最后提醒:在处理涉及生产环境的VPN冲突时,务必提前备份配置,并在非高峰时段操作,以防误操作影响业务连续性。

面对“VPN冲突”,网络工程师的角色不仅是技术修复者,更是流程优化者,通过标准化配置、精细化运维和前瞻性规划,我们能从根本上减少此类问题的发生,让远程办公真正高效又安心。

解决VPN冲突,网络工程师的实战指南